Celery task discovery
Web22 hours ago · 0. I'm experiencing large overhead when running a fast task using celery with redis as my backend and broker. The task takes around 5ms to complete as reported on flower's runtime, but the timestamps contain a large amount of overhead: Sent: 2024-04-13 14:52:30.028880 UTC. Received: 2024-04-13 14:52:30.702813 UTC. WebThis creates and returns a Celery app object. Celery configuration is taken from the CELERY key in the Flask configuration. The Celery app is set as the default, so that it is …
Celery task discovery
Did you know?
WebThis is the list of tasks built into Celery. Note that tasks will only be registered when the module they’re defined in is imported. The default loader imports any modules listed in … WebCelery is a simple, flexible, and reliable distributed system to process vast amounts of messages, while providing operations with the tools required to maintain such a system. …
WebAug 11, 2024 · For example, maybe every hour you want to look up the latest weather report and store the data. You can write a task to do that work, then ask Celery to run it every … WebTask Discovery - celery.discovery¶. celery.discovery. celery.discovery.autodiscover()¶ Include tasks for all applications in INSTALLED_APPS. celery.discovery.find_related_module(app, related_name)¶ Given an application name and a module name, tries to find that module in the application, and running handler’ if it finds it.
WebJul 2, 2024 · Every celery task is defined under a @app.task decorator. We also need to define beat configuration for scheduled tasks: This configuration object can be extended … WebOct 1, 2014 · Python==3.6 celery==4.1.1 Django==2.0.6 RabbitMQ=3.1.5 When it comes, celery inspect active returns nothing. Celery beat works good and I can check it from the log. But celery worker log stopped several days ago. RabbitMq running good. Celery inspect registered is good. Celery processes are good and I can check them with ps …
WebAug 1, 2024 · To receive tasks from your program and send results to a back end, Celery requires a message broker for communication. Redis and RabbitMQ are two message …
gaynor ranch bedWebTasks are the building blocks of Celery applications. A task is a class that can be created out of any callable. It performs dual roles in that it defines both what happens when a task is called (sends a message), and what happens when a worker receives that message. Every task class has a unique name, and this name is referenced in messages so ... day pass to all 4 disney world parksWebA task queue’s input is a unit of work called a task. Dedicated worker processes constantly monitor task queues for new work to perform. Celery communicates via messages, usually using a broker to mediate between clients and workers. To initiate a task the client adds a message to the queue, the broker then delivers that message to a worker. gaynor rennie headteacherWebMay 10, 2024 · Celery task is called just by adding the .apply_async() after the function name. This will tell Celery to add new task to the queue. It internally submits the task to universities Queue. There ... gaynor ranch bed \\u0026 breakfast polsonhttp://ask.github.io/celery/reference/celery.discovery.html gaynor reilly port glasgowWebDec 14, 2024 · Celery Django Scheduled Tasks. Celery makes it possible to run tasks by schedulers like crontab in Linux. First of all, if you want to use periodic tasks, you have … gaynor regional family library hoursWeb7 hours ago · Deleting all pending tasks in celery / rabbitmq. 28 Celery: list all tasks, scheduled, active *and* finished. 7 Tasks being repeated in Celery. 6 Celery - bulk queue tasks ... Content Discovery initiative 4/13 update: Related questions using a Machine... day pass to center parcs